From the moment she was born, a sweet puppy named Willow dreamed of nothing more than finding a loving family to call her own. Sadly, that dream came crashing down when she was abandoned at a local market, forced to fend for herself on the harsh streets.

Willow tried her best to stay strong, but in the end, she was just a tiny baby who needed the protection and care of a responsible owner. So she cried out loudly, begging any passerby for help and a chance at a better life.

Thankfully, Willow’s desperate pleas did not go unheard. A kind-hearted person spotted the vulnerable pup and immediately rushed to her aid, taking her to the nearest veterinary clinic.

When the vet examined Willow, they found she was in grave condition. Her heartbeat was faint, and her body temperature dangerously low – signs she was suffering from severe hypoglycemia. The veterinary team quickly placed her on a heating pad to warm her up and began treating her other critical issues.

Tests revealed Willow was also afflicted with mange, scabies, and severe malnutrition – the devastating consequences of life on the streets. But with compassionate care and a nutritious diet, the tiny pup began to recover.

Once Willow was cleaned up and well-fed, her true personality began to shine. She grew playful and happy, eagerly bonding with her rescuer and any new animal companions. Her appetite returned, and she grew stronger and more active with each passing day.

Now, Willow is searching for her forever home – a loving family who can provide her with the stability, affection, and care she deserves after her harrowing ordeal. Her story is a heartbreaking reminder of the plight many homeless pets face, but also a testament to the difference compassionate intervention can make.

With more people willing to adopt rescue animals like Willow, we can work to reduce the staggering number of dogs and cats forced to endure life on the streets. By opening our hearts and homes, we can rewrite the stories of these vulnerable creatures, giving them the happy endings they’ve been longing for.
